Description
Set in the new Johto region, Pokémon Gold Version introduces 100 additional Pokémon, two new types (Dark and Steel), and a real‑time clock system that created day/night cycles and weekly events. Players start their journey in New Bark Town under Professor Elm, collecting eight Johto Gym Badges while battling the remnants of Team Rocket. After defeating the Pokémon League, the adventure continued into the Kanto region, effectively doubling the game’s size and culminating in a final battle against Red, the protagonist of the first generation.
Mechanically, Gold added breeding, held items, and the Pokégear (a multifunction device with map, phone, and radio). The version mascot is Ho‑Oh, the rainbow‑coloured Legendary bird, obtainable late in the story. Together with Silver, the pair sold over 23 million copies worldwide, making them the best‑selling Game Boy Color titles. Their legacy was reaffirmed with the Nintendo DS remakes Pokémon HeartGold and SoulSilver in 2009.
